Chandigarh: A teenaged rape victim was Thursday admitted to the civil hospital in Punjab's industrial town of Ludhiana with nearly 75 percent burn injuries after her alleged rapists set her on fire, police said.

The 17-year-old girl was in a critical condition, doctors told police.

Two of the accused were later arrested. All the accused are from Bihar, police said.

Officials said the girl had earlier accused three youths of raping her. They were arrested and were facing trial.

The youths came out on bail recently and reached the girl's house along with three other friends. They poured kerosene on her and set her on fire.

Police have registered a case and are investigating the matter.
